#7f7342 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7f7342 is composed of 49.8% red, 45.1% green and 25.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 9.4% magenta, 48% yellow and 50.2% black. It has a hue angle of 48.2 degrees, a saturation of 31.6% and a lightness of 37.8%. #7f7342 color hex could be obtained by blending #fee684 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

#7f7342 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7f7342 has RGB values of R:127, G:115, B:66 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.09, Y:0.48,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 8352578.
